Which of these correctly defines the pOH of a solution? the log of the hydronium ion concentration the negative log of the hydro

nium ion concentration the log of the hydroxide ion concentration the negative log of the hydroxide ion concentration

Answer : The correct option is, the negative log of the hydroxide ion concentration.

Explanation :

pOH : It is defined as the negative logarithm of hydroxide ion concentration. It is a measure of the alkalinity of the solution.

Formula used :

pOH=-log[OH^-]

[OH^-] is the concentration of OH^- ions.

When pOH is less than 7, the solution is alkaline.

When pOH is more than 7, the solution is acidic.

When pOH is equal to 7, the solution is neutral.
